Transaction 7a9576e37605937ec7d1b6a1301ed03b6b5cc420b7611226bed4a081f9f80b07
1 Input
2 Outputs
- 7a9576e37605937ec7d1b6a1301ed03b6b5cc420b7611226bed4a081f9f80b07:0
- 7a9576e37605937ec7d1b6a1301ed03b6b5cc420b7611226bed4a081f9f80b07:1
value 39300000
address 1F532mdhEVP4FMQSh512kWdZ9J5CaezXWL
value 52677877
address 16Pxp8CNheCQTZ9ec2NDVymkEPnRuLG3ZT